Job Description

The Friends Administrative Assistant plays a vital role within the membership office at the Raclin Murphy Museum of Art by managing membership renewal correspondence, maintaining member records, supporting membership drives, providing graphic design support for marketing initiatives, and assisting with events. This position serves as a critical link within the membership office, ensuring operational excellence as the organization’s membership base continues to grow. The assistant is responsible for the thorough processing, tracking, and acknowledgment of approximately 600 annual memberships and benefit gifts that directly fund educational programs at the museum. 

Essential Duties and Core Responsibilities

Membership Processing and Records Management

  • Process and maintain nearly 600 annual memberships, tracking levels, expiration dates, and renewals.
  • Update physical member card files and execute meticulous database entry within the primary membership database system (FileMaker Pro).
  • Assemble comprehensive member packets including customized enclosure items such as reciprocal museum network information (e.g., NARM, ROAM), membership cards, and relevant institutional publications.
  • Personalize member correspondence

Financial Operations & Banking Procedures

  • Handle and log annual membership renewal notices, checks, and credit card payments securely.
  • Process incoming checks and update payment logs in internal spreadsheets.
  • Utilize remote deposit capture portals to initialize banking batches and scan checks alongside accompanying documentation.
  • Coordinate directly with the Development office on receipt of payments

Marketing, Graphic Design & Event Support

  • Provide basic graphic design support for marketing campaigns and events by creating materials, including digital assets, social media graphics, flyers, and event signage.
  • Assist in managing logistics, invitations, and RSVPs for exhibition openings, previews, and member events.
  • Provide critical administrative support for major fundraising initiatives, including the annual gala and secondary fundraising events.
  • Attend Friends Board meetings and events.

Confidentiality & Information Security

  • Maintain absolute confidentiality regarding all donor giving histories, contact addresses, and database profiles.
  • Adhere strictly to organizational information security policies, ensuring donor data is handled exclusively for official duties and never shared externally.
